Seems like a lot of knowledgeable people on this site, so I thought I'd ask a question.
My Dad and I have recently got into rc Helli's. We started with a jabo2 which turned into a parts machine for our new humming bird, which we love, and are having blast flying and learning! The Jabo came with a sim, so we're getting pretty good, and had to go out and get a CP. We got the Shogun 400. We're having a little trouble setting up the receiver (Hitec Electron6) our transmitter (futaba 7CHP) and getting the throttle to work. All our other controls work great, but we're used to the fixed pitch and can't figure out the channel assignments and throttle curve/cut ect.. our LHS guy said throttle is ch 6, but what controls it?
Thanks for any help, in advance...

throttle is ch 3, collective (pitch control) is ch 6. When you throttle up and down, if the radio is in heli mode it will mix throttle and pitch.

As far as Shogun vs. Raptor 30... Hands down the Raptor is WAY better... E-powered are great for small areas or noise constraints, but if the fuel and land are available I would take a nitro over an electric any day. Only drawback is the entry price, but they repairs are probably similar for either heli.
As far as the landing gear.... no they are aftermarket. I had an accident and it tipped over and they broke, so I had to upgrade.
